Virtual Lab: Newton’s Second LawPurpose: Explore the effect of force and mass on the acceleration of an object. Time: Approximately 50 minutes Question: How do force and mass affect the accelerati... on of an object? Hypothesis #1: If the force applied to a cart increases, then the acceleration of the cart increases when the mass of the cart is held constant, because force and acceleration are directly proportional to each other according to Newton’s second law. Hypothesis #2: If the mass of a cart increases, then the acceleration of the cart decreases when the force applied to the cart is held constant, because mass and acceleration are inversely proportional to each other according to Newton’s second law. Variables for H1: Independent Variable: force applied to the cart Dependent Variable: acceleration of the cart Constant: mass of the cart Variables for H2: Independent Variable: mass of the cart Dependent Variable: acceleration of the cart Constant: force applied to the cart Summary: This experiment is divided into two parts. For each part, you will use a simulation to measure the position and velocity of a cart as it accelerates along a frictionless surface. A fan on the cart supplies the force needed to move it along the track. For the first part of the experiment, you will examine how the force applied to the cart affects the acceleration of the cart by varying the fan speed on the cart.
